S&P 500 Posts Worst First Half Loss Since 1970: What It Means And What Could Be Next
In mid-June, the U.S. stock market fell into market correction territory with the S&P 500 trading down 20% from its all-time highs.
The stock market index just turned in its worst first half since 1970 with several macro trends playing out. Here’s a look at what happened and what could be next.
